PROCEDURE

实验过程

To a solution of (R)-tert-butyl 3-((R)-(2-aminoethoxy)(3-chlorophenyl)methyl)piperidine-1-carboxylate (70 g, crude, 0.1 mol) and DMAP (1.83 g, 15 mmol, 0.15 eq) in dry CH2Cl2 (150 mL), Et3N (12.1 g, 15.8 mL, 120 mmol) was added. The resulting mixture was cooled to 0˜5° C. using a ice-water bath, a solution of methyl chloroformate (11.28 g, 120 mmol, 1.2 eq) in dry CH2Cl2 (100 mL) was added drop wise. After addition, the reaction mixture was stirred for 3 h at 0˜5° C. TLC showed the starting material had disappeared. Water (80 mL) was added. The aqueous layer was extracted with CH2Cl2 (3×100 mL), the combined organic layers were washed with 10% citric acid (2×150 mL) and brine (100 mL), then dried over Na2SO4, filtered and concentrated to the crude product, which was purified by preparative HPLC to afford (R)-tert-butyl 3-((R)-(3-chlorophenyl)(2-(methoxycarbonylamino)ethoxy)-methyl)piperidine-1-carboxylate (10.7 g, the total yield for three steps is 25%). 1H NMR (400 MHz, CDCl3):1.12-1.40 (m, 4H), 1.43 (s, 9H), 1.64 (m, 2H), 2.82 (m, 2H), 3.25 (m, 2H), 3.61 (s, 3H), 3.74 (m, 1H), 4.05 (m, 1H), 4.16 (m, 1H), 7.22 (m, 1H), 7.32 (m, 3H).
